AWS CodePipeline MCP 服务器

AWS CodePipeline MCP 服务器

一个与 AWS CodePipeline 集成的 Model Context Protocol (MCP) 服务器,支持通过 Windsurf 和 Cascade 管理流水线。

快速入门

  1. 克隆仓库: git clone https://github.com/cuongdev/mcp-codepipeline-server.git cd mcp-codepipeline-server
  2. 安装依赖: npm install
  3. 创建并配置 .env 文件: cp .env.example .env 根据模板填写您的 AWS 凭证和区域。
  4. 构建项目: npm run build
  5. 启动服务器: npm start 开发模式下可使用:npm run dev
  6. 在 Windsurf 中集成:
  • 将配置添加到 ~/.codeium/windsurf/mcp_config.json
  • 重启 Windsurf 即可开始使用。

示例请求

  • 列出所有流水线
  • 触发流水线执行
  • 获取流水线状态或日志